What We Believe
We believe that the Holy Scriptures of the Old and New Testaments are the inspired and irrefutable Word of the One True God. They are inerrant, infallible, and the final authority for both faith and life. The sixty-six books of the Bible are the complete and divine revelation of God to all of humanity.
We believe in the One True God...the eternal Spirit who created all things for His pleasure. He is absolute in power, infinite in wisdom, holy in His nature, attributes, and purpose, and He possesses total deity. He concerns Himself mercifully in the affairs of humanity, in that He hears and answers our prayers and that He saves from sin and death all who believe according to His Word. God has revealed Himself as "Father" in creation, as "Son" in the reconciliation of humanity, and as the "Holy Spirit" in the regeneration of our lives.
We believe in Jesus Christ, who is both God and man. He is God incarnate...the image of the invisible God and God manifest in the flesh...that is God's only begotten Son. We believe that as a Son He was born of a virgin, lived a sinless life, performed miracles, and taught with authority from an early age. He died for all the sins of humanity, had a bodily resurrection, ascended to heaven, and will return to earth again.
We believe that all people are sinners by nature and have become alienated from God. They are totally sinful and unable to remedy their lost condition. Humanity is reconciled to God only by God's grace received through faith in Jesus Christ as Lord and Savior.
We believe that salvation is a gift of God given to humanity by grace and received by faith in the Lord Jesus Christ. Faith is more than mental assent, intellectual acceptance, or verbal profession. It must include trust, reliance, and commitment. We cannot separate saving faith from obedience. A person is saved by the Gospel that is applied to his life. This takes effect when one sincerely and genuinely repents of his sins, is baptized by full immersion in the name of Jesus for the remission of his sins, and receives the gift of the Holy Spirit.
We believe the church is the living body of believers of which the Lord Jesus Christ is the head. The church functions as Christ would function in the earth seeking to find lost souls for the purpose of bringing them to eternal salvation, and that signs and wonders, including divine healing, follow them.
We believe there is eternal life in a place called heaven that God has prepared for those who accept His grace and receive His gift of Bible salvation, as well as eternal fire, torment, and destruction in a place called hell for those who choose to reject His grace and His gift of eternal life with Him. We accept the fact of a great gulf between the two, where there will be no sign of hope to cross for all of eternity.
